你希望从代码托管平台得到什么?

Lobsters Hottest 新闻

摘要

Lobsters上的一个讨论帖,询问开发者希望在代码托管平台中看到哪些功能,特别是关于版本控制展示和协作模型,并提及了Jujutsu和Git等工具。

<p>(这个问题或多或少是开放式的,但主要针对Jujutsu和其他版本控制系统的用户。不过,如果你的工作流程使用纯Git,并且许多主流托管平台没有覆盖到,我也很乐意听听你的看法!)</p> <p>我指的是与版本控制以及仓库本身的展示/行为相关的功能,而不是单页应用/JavaScript与服务器渲染HTML之类的东西。</p> <p>在这个领域已经有很多想法,比如Tangled、GitHub的堆叠式PR、forgefed等,但我还没有找到一个地方让人们真正发表意见并讨论设计本身。虽然堆叠式PR/MR、替代协作模型等绝对是相关话题,但我发现几乎没有关于标签/提交/树/内容块本身展示的讨论——除了细微的格式差异外,这些在不同托管平台之间似乎大同小异。</p>
查看原文
查看缓存全文

缓存时间: 2026/05/19 16:43

# 你希望从代码仓库平台中获得什么? 来源:https://lobste.rs/s/wed6lj/what_would_you_want_from_forge (这基本上是一个开放性问题,但主要面向 Jujutsu 和其他版本控制系统的用户。不过,如果你有纯 Git 的工作流,且主流代码仓库平台大多不支持,我也很乐意听听!) 我指的是与版本控制以及仓库本身的展示/行为相关的功能,而不是 SPA/JS 与服务器端渲染 HTML 这类事情。 这个领域已经有很多想法,比如 Tangled、GitHub 的 Stacked PRs、forgefed 等,但我还没找到一个地方让人们真正畅所欲言、讨论这些设计本身。虽然 Stacked PR/MR、替代协作模型等肯定是相关话题,但我几乎没发现关于标签/提交/树/Blob 本身展示的讨论——这些在不同代码仓库平台之间似乎大体一致,只是格式上有细微差别。

相似文章

应对大型代码托管平台碎片化

Hacker News Top

本文探讨了项目离开GitHub导致的代码仓库碎片化问题,介绍了一种跨平台统一git活动热力图的工具,并讨论了抵御AI生成垃圾贡献的信任系统。

Forge

Lobsters Hottest

Forge 是一个全新的 CLI 与 Go 库,通过统一接口和自动 forge 检测,一次性打通 GitHub、GitLab、Bitbucket 与 Gitea/Forgejo 的交互。

为何我要从 GitHub 迁移至 Forgejo

Hacker News Top

本文探讨了从 GitHub 迁移到自托管的 Forgejo 的决定,主要提及了对数据所有权、可靠性以及 AI 数据收集实践的担忧。文章还介绍了荷兰政府类似的举措,并详细说明了个人 Forgejo 实例的技术部署。

Forge

Product Hunt

Forge 是一个专为构建 AI 驱动应用程序而设计的综合 React 工具包。